Description

This book gathers together hitherto unpublished letters from William Kennett Loftus (1820–1858) to friends and relatives in Newcastle upon Tyne.

Loftus is regarded, alongside his contemporary Austen Henry Layard, as one of the foremost British archaeologists of the Victorian period
